Bowel Movement Before Psa Blood Test - In general, doctors are not as concerned about a single constipated bowel movement, but if the man has an ongoing issue with constipation, it is appropriate to manage the constipation. Before a psa test, it’s advisable to avoid red meat and limit dairy products, as these may elevate psa levels. When the bowel is full for too long it presses against the prostate gland. The link isn’t fully understood yet but studies. Constipation should be treated before a psa measurement is obtained, and should be considered in patients with borderline high serum psa. Ejaculation can temporarily raise psa levels, leading to misleading results.
